WebSep 12, 2024 · Jane Seymour was the Queen of England from 1536 to 1537 as King Henry VIII’s third wife. She followed Anne Boleyn as queen consort after Boleyn’s execution in 1536. Seymour died on October 24, 1537, at the age of 29, just two weeks after giving birth to her son, Edward. Edward would go on to become King Edward VI of England.
